如何恢復服務器上的表數據
瀏覽量: 次 發布日期:2023-11-18 02:45:04
如何恢復服務器上的表數據

在數據處理過程中,數據丟失或損壞的情況是不可避免的。當服務器上的表數據丟失或損壞時,需要采取適當的方法來恢復數據。本文將介紹如何恢復服務器上的表數據,主要包括備份數據的重要性、數據恢復的方法、服務器數據恢復的難點、數據恢復的步驟以及數據恢復的注意事項。
一、備份數據的重要性

備份數據是防止數據丟失和損壞的重要措施。通過備份數據,可以在數據丟失或損壞時,及時恢復數據,避免數據丟失帶來的損失。
1.1 數據備份的意義
數據備份的意義在于:
(1)防止數據丟失:備份數據可以確保數據的完整性,避免因數據丟失造成的損失。
(2)縮短恢復時間:備份數據可以快速恢復數據,縮短數據丟失造成的影響時間。
(3)保護數據安全:備份數據可以防止數據被非法修改或刪除,保證數據的安全性。
1.2 備份策略的選擇
備份策略的選擇應根據實際情況而定。常見的備份策略有:
(1)完全備份:備份整個系統或數據庫的所有數據。此種備份策略適用于小型系統和數據庫,備份過程簡單且易于恢復。
(2)增量備份:只備份自上次備份以來發生變化的文件或數據。此種備份策略適用于大型系統和數據庫,備份過程較快且節省存儲空間。
(3)差異備份:備份自上次完全備份以來發生變化的文件或數據。此種備份策略綜合了完全備份和增量備份的優點,既節省存儲空間,又減少備份時間。
二、數據恢復的方法

當服務器上的表數據丟失或損壞時,需要采取適當的方法來恢復數據。常見的數據恢復方法有:
2.1 使用備份恢復數據
使用備份恢復數據是最常見的數據恢復方法。當表數據丟失或損壞時,可以使用先前備份的數據還原表,以達到數據恢復的目的。此種方法適用于所有類型的數據丟失情況,如病毒攻擊、誤刪除、硬件故障等。使用備份恢復數據的優點是速度快、可靠性高,但需要在平時做好定期備份工作。
2.2 從數據庫日志恢復數據
數據庫日志記錄了數據庫操作的所有歷史記錄。通過分析數據庫日志,可以找回丟失或損壞的表數據。此種方法僅適用于某些特定情況下表數據的恢復,如數據庫崩潰、硬件故障等。從數據庫日志恢復數據的優點是可以找回部分丟失的數據,但需要具備一定的技術能力和經驗。
2.3 使用數據恢復工具
使用數據恢復工具是一種常見的數據恢復方法。通過使用專業的數據恢復工具,可以掃描服務器上的磁盤扇區,并嘗試找回丟失或損壞的表數據。此種方法適用于某些特定情況下表數據的恢復,如分區表數據的恢復等。使用數據恢復工具的優點是操作簡單、易于使用,但需要選擇可靠的工具和合適的操作方式。
三、服務器數據恢復的難點

服務器數據恢復的難點主要包括以下幾個方面:
3.1 數據恢復過程中的風險
在數據恢復過程中,存在一定的風險。例如,在恢復過程中可能會對原始數據進行修改或覆蓋,導致數據無法還原;或者在操作過程中出現錯誤,導致無法成功恢復數據等。因此,在進行數據恢復時,需要謹慎操作,并選擇可靠的數據恢復工具和方法。